This is a really good business grade access point.The setting up of the device is done from the Meraki Go app on your phone and it takes just few minutes to set it up.After that the device will update its firmware and when it is ready to use the LED will go green.The update of the firmware takes some time so be patient.You can change a lot of settings from the Meraki Go app.You can set access limits for each user ,you can set limits for all users and even set limits by applications.So if you don't want the users to use social media websites or play online games - you can block that.You can set landing page for the access point,so the user will go to this page when connected to the access point.The Meraki Go app is Cloud based so you can change any settings of the access point any time from everywhere.You can set to receive email and push notifications when the device is offline for more than 5 minutes.You can add more admins on the management panel ,so more than one network admins can change any settings from their phones.The only downside is that you do everything from you phone.There is an IP based web access as well ,but it is limited to changing channel and power for both 5Ghz and 2.4Ghz.You can also change settings for proxy server if you use one,you can run speed test between your device and the access point and also you can see what other SSIDs are visible from the access point and might be interfering with it.I was not able to find a way to see other SSIDs and set proxy from the mobile app.Probably they can be done only from the IP based web access panel.For the IP based web access you will need username and password.It is important to know that these are not getting set when you set up the device for first time.The default login is the Serial number of the device with blank password.I was not able to find a way to change the username and set password,but this is not really needed as once the device is installed on the wall,the serial number on the back is not visible.When setting up the access point there is a QR code on the back of the device that needs to be scanned with the Meraki Go app.It is good to get it scanned with the app before the actual installation on the wall.The installation on the wall is pretty simple as there is a metal plate that you fix on the wall and then you put the device on the plate and fix it with screw.The WiFi coverage of this access point is fairly good,but there are devices with better.The good thing is that you can connect access points in mesh network and expand the WiFi coverage.The price of £83.93 is pretty good for a business access point like this.Hopefully my review was Helpful for you.

The access point arrived safely, and it comes very well packaged and presented. Everything you need to get the access point up and running is included in the box. The mounting plate and template are excellent as they feature a large number of drilled holes in various places so you can mount it to junction boxes, the wall, drop ceilings and more, its very versatile.Obviously, this access point is more suited to a business rather than a home but I’ve installed it in my airing cupboard upstairs to provide good coverage around the house and for the past several weeks it’s been working flawlessly and I’m very pleased with it.Setting it up was fairly simple thanks to the Meraki Go app, it guides you through installing and getting it all connected. The app works really well and its nicely laid out, I like how you can view a wide range of statistics including the devices that are connected and how much data they are using, what applications are been used, guest trends and more. You can also set usage limits, block websites and set a landing page to display when someone connected to the Wi-Fi.The Wi-Fi coverage and speeds are good, I only have my Hub 4 to compare it to and its about the same regarding the range of the Wi-Fi signal. I have 1Gbps internet and when sat about 3 metres from the access point I get a consistent download speed of around 500Mbps on my Galaxy S20+. Over the last several weeks it’s always been ready to connect to and has worked perfectly, it seems a very reliable product. You can even set alerts so you will be notified if the access point goes offline at any point.Overall, I think Cisco have made an excellent product here, its easy to install, good quality, reliable and it’s got an excellent software package behind it from a well-known networking company so you can be sure you will get good support with this product. For what you are getting with this package I feel it represents good value for money and I like that you can easily add addition access points to your network as you expand.Easily a product I’m more than happy to recommend and I feel its worth the full five stars!

Comes with a small instruction book which only shows you how to mount the access point onto the wall but the best way to configure your network is to download the GO app. This access point has an amazingly long range. I originally set it up right next to my WIFI router on one side of the house to get it set up, and to my surprise, it covers nearly all of my house with no reduction of speed. The App allow you to setup up to 4 wireless networks name and password, as well as choose which wireless frequencies you want the network to operate on (2.4 GHz and/or 5 GHz) you can set up some restrictions, allows you to setup usage limits for each service category and also completely block specific domain let you track visitors to your building, even when they don’t actually connect to your network, you can also setup any of the networks as a guest network which is a great feature if you looking to buy for your business.I’m happy with this Wireless Access point, I haven't had any issues with it so far.
